diff --git a/src/mqtt/MQTT.h b/src/mqtt/MQTT.h index 8b12e2f88..2b38868be 100644 --- a/src/mqtt/MQTT.h +++ b/src/mqtt/MQTT.h @@ -30,12 +30,14 @@ class MQTT : private concurrency::OSThread #if HAS_ETHERNET EthernetClient mqttClient; #endif +#if !defined(DEBUG_HEAP_MQTT) PubSubClient pubSub; - // instead we supress sleep from our runOnce() callback - // CallbackObserver preflightSleepObserver = CallbackObserver(this, &MQTT::preflightSleepCb); - public: +#else + public: + PubSubClient pubSub; +#endif MQTT(); /**